When the river is rising and the gauge reading is forecast to reach 12 feet or higher. Flooding of forested areas near the river will also occur. Some roads upstream from Glenmora, including Strothers Crossing Road near the community of Calcasieu and Price Crossing Road near Hineston have two to three feet of water over the road and are subject to being closed. ![]() Strothers Crossing Road near Calcasieu and Price Crossing Road near Hineston have several feet of water over them and subject to washouts. When the river is rising and forecast to reach 16 feet, portions of Highway 112 between Highway 121 and Beechwood Church is subject to flooding.įlooding of secondary roads near the river and its tributaries begins, including Ashmore Road. Major flood damage downstream will occur downstream of the gauge. Numerous roads near the river are closed, including Highway 112 which is flooded for about 1.5 miles between Highway 121 and Beechwood Church. When the river is rising and forecast to reach 19 feet at Glenmora, flooding of several structures near Beechwood Church is possible. ![]() When the river is rising and forecast to reach 20 feet, Highway 112 begins to flood between Strothers Crossing and West River Road. West River Road between Highway 112 and Highway 113 will have water over it in a couple of locations. When the river is rising and forecast to reach 22 feet, portions of Highway 121 near Hineston are subject to flooding. Water may also flow over Hwy 113 between the bridge and West River Road.
